deepin中桌面图标处理

deepin中桌面图标处理,第1张

记录deepin linux系统开发过程中的问题

deepin 系统appStore安装软件会在 桌面生成图标

1. 无意删除图标想恢复

deepin的桌面图标一般在:/usr/share/applications目录下。

执行下述命令可以把图标复制到桌面显示

 cp com.navicat.premium.desktop ~/Desktop/

2. 想查看appStore下载的软件根目录所在

vim com.navicat.premium.desktop

# 内容如下
    [Desktop Entry]        
    Type=Application
    Name=Navicat Premium 15
    GenericName=Database Development Tool
    Icon=com.navicat.premium
    Exec=/opt/apps/com.navicat.premium/files/AppRun %U
    Categories=Development;
    Keywords=database;sql;

# Exec 表示的运行程序位置 即 appStore 下载的软件目录位置

3. 将手动下载的软件添加图标到桌面

# 到应用目录
cd /usr/share/applications 

# 新增对应软件的文件,我就以 goland 举例
# goland 存储位置 /home/litian/workstation/software/GoLand-2021.2.2

sudo vim com.goland.desktop

# 编辑内容如下,保存
    [Desktop Entry]
    Type=Application
    Name=Goland
    GenericName=Golang Development Tool
    Icon=/home/litian/workstation/software/GoLand-2021.2.2/bin/goland.png
    Exec=/home/litian/workstation/software/GoLand-2021.2.2/bin/goland.sh %U
    Categories=Development;
    Keywords=Golang;

# 复制文件到桌面
cp com.goland.desktop ~/Desktop

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/langs/990326.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2022-05-21
下一篇 2022-05-21

发表评论

登录后才能评论

评论列表(0条)

保存